Description
β-Nornicotyrine, with the CAS number 494-98-4, is a compound that is particularly useful in the field of organic synthesis. It is characterized by its light grey brown solid appearance, which is indicative of its chemical properties and potential applications in various chemical reactions and processes.

Check Digit Verification of cas no
The CAS Registry Mumber 494-98-4 includes 6 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 3 digits, 4,9 and 4 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 9 and 8 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 494-98:
(5*4)+(4*9)+(3*4)+(2*9)+(1*8)=94
94 % 10 = 4
So 494-98-4 is a valid CAS Registry Number.
